Italy; Tuscany; Florence; Oltrarno city quarter; Giardino Boboli (Boboli Garden; also: Boboli Gardens): relief style mosaic with symbol (sail on top of a turtle) of motto "Festina lente" of the Medici dynasty at right hand side of entrance to the Grotta del Buontalenti; The motto "Festina lente"; meaning "make haste slowly"; also sometimes "make haste less fast"; dates back to ancient antique Roman Times. Roman Emperors Augustus and Titus used the motto; as well. But their symbol to illustrate it; was an anchor with a dolphin. The Medici adopted the antique motto; but changed the illustration into a sail (canvas) on top of a turtle.
